			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The good news is, I&#8217;m swamped with work.</p>
<p>The bad news is, I don&#8217;t have time to devote to my blog. I&#8217;m going offline for a few months—in the meantime, please enjoy these random quotes about writing.</p>
<p style="padding-left: 30px;">&#8220;Writing well means never having to say, &#8216;I guess you had to be there.&#8217;&#8221; &#8211; Jef Mallett</p>
<div>
<p style="padding-left: 30px;">&#8220;Writing about music is like dancing about architecture.&#8221; —Elvis Costello</p>
</div>
<p style="padding-left: 30px;">&#8220;A writer is a person for whom writing is more difficult than it is for other people.&#8221; —Thomas Mann</p>
<p style="padding-left: 30px;">&#8220;Advice to writers: Sometimes you just have to stop writing. Even before you begin.&#8221; —Stanislaw J. Lec</p>
<p style="padding-left: 30px;">&#8220;The skill of writing is to create a context in which other people can think.&#8221; —Edwin Schlossberg</p>
<p style="padding-left: 30px;">&#8220;Typos are very important to all written form. It gives the reader something to look for so they aren&#8217;t distracted by the tootal lack of content in your writing.&#8221; —Randy K. Milholland <em>[Typo added]</em></p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>What topics is this blog going to cover? Glad you asked!</p>
<p>I will be focusing on basic skills and information for <strong>first-time, untrained, or</strong> <strong>junior technical writers</strong>, particularly those who are <strong>working solo</strong>—a documentation team of one. I will be writing about:</p>
<h4>Basic technical writing skills</h4>
<ul>
<li>How to write a procedure.</li>
<li>How to use graphics effectively.</li>
<li>Why consistency is important—and how to check for it.</li>
</ul>
<h4>Necessary (and sometimes nasty) technical writing tools</h4>
<ul>
<li>Style guides and templates (and how to build your own).</li>
<li>Software (for writing, creating graphics, building Websites, and so on).</li>
<li>Online resources you cannot work without.</li>
</ul>
<h4>Big-picture concepts</h4>
<ul>
<li>Making your writing &#8216;invisible&#8217; to the reader.</li>
<li>Writing task-oriented documentation.</li>
<li>Laying out your document for easy reading.</li>
</ul>
<h4>Little-picture concepts</h4>
<ul>
<li>Why relying on spell-check and find-and-replace can get you into big trouble!</li>
<li>Why parallel structure is important.</li>
<li>When to label (or not label) your tables and images.</li>
</ul>
<h4>The job of a technical writer</h4>
<ul>
<li>Doing quick and cheap usability testing on your documents.</li>
<li>Creating a portfolio for yourself.</li>
<li>Finding the information sources you need within your project team.</li>
</ul>
<p>Best of all, I hope to <strong>answer your questions</strong>, spark some <strong>conversations</strong>, and <strong>build a little community</strong> of people who want to lend and draw support from each other.</p>
